I wear them all the time. My favorite are the 'boat' moccasins with the leather, beads and white sole. I would not say they have much support but they are a great run around shoe. They do stretch a bit with time but you can tighten the strings a little. I use a Dr. S insert for a little extra padding.
The suede ones stretch quite a bit. Sideways...not in length.
